Internal Memo — Commission Refresh

Board folks, quick heads-up: the revised sales-commission scheme at Dunmore Fixtures goes live next quarter. Tiered rates, better accelerators, and a cleaner clawback rule. Early feedback from team leads is positive. Full figures are in the appendix deck. One more thing worth flagging, shared in confidence below.

management briefing: Headcount on the Silok team goes from 44 to 77 by the end of May. Gross margin on Silok came in at 63 percent against a plan of 30 percent.

Q: How do I verify Ledgerpane audit-log entries during review?

A: Each entry in the Ledgerpane viewer carries a chained digest; the reviewer's job is to confirm the chain is unbroken across the window under review, not to re-derive every hash by hand. Use the verify subcommand against the exported segment and check that the anchor record matches the one pinned in the release notes. To open the sealed verification keystore on a review workstation, enter the recovery passphrase shown directly below.

recovery phrase for tafop-fawep: zorwyn-ulaox

Budget Request — Regional Equipment Refresh (Managers Only)

This page documents the pending budget request for replacing point-of-sale hardware across all Brellan Retail branches. The request covers terminals, scanners, and installation labor, phased over two quarters. Branch managers should review their equipment inventories and submit counts before the finance committee meets. Approval is expected to hinge on projected maintenance savings. The confidential note on related business plans appears below.

management briefing: Headcount on the Belix team goes from 60 to 93 by the end of November. Gross margin on Belix came in at 23 percent against a plan of 47 percent.

Heads up: if the Lintrock baseline file in the Quarrow repo drifts from main, CI fails with a "stale baseline" error even when the code is fine. Quick fix is to regenerate the baseline on a clean checkout and re-push. If a customer build is blocked, confirm the failing run matches the token below before escalating.

build token for yadug-yagag: htk21_c863c33eb8b82c0c9c152